Factors of 680

The factors of 680 are 1, 2, 4, 5, 8, 10, 17, 20, 34, 40, 68, 85, 136, 170, 340, and 680. In total, 680 has 16 factors. Its prime factorization is 2³ × 5 × 17, and the sum of all its factors is 1620.

Prime factorization of 680

Dividing 680 by the smallest prime at each step gives its prime factorization:

680 ÷ 2 = 340
340 ÷ 2 = 170
170 ÷ 2 = 85
85 ÷ 5 = 17
17 ÷ 17 = 1
Result: 680 = 2 × 2 × 2 × 5 × 17 = 2³ × 5 × 17

What makes 680 interesting

  • 680 is a composite number, meaning it has more than two factors. It can be written as a product of smaller whole numbers in 8 different ways.
  • 680 is an abundant number: its proper factors sum to 940, which is 260 more than 680 itself.
  • 680 has 3 distinct prime factors (2, 5, 17), which is why it has so many divisors.

How to find the factors of 680 yourself

Divide 680 by each whole number starting from 1. Whenever the division leaves no remainder, both the divisor and the quotient are factors. You only need to test up to √68026.08, because every factor above that pairs with one below it.

680 ÷ 1 = 680
680 ÷ 2 = 340
680 ÷ 4 = 170
680 ÷ 5 = 136
680 ÷ 8 = 85
680 ÷ 10 = 68
680 ÷ 17 = 40
680 ÷ 20 = 34

How many factors does 680 have?

680 has 16 factors: 1, 2, 4, 5, 8, 10, 17, 20, 34, 40, 68, 85, 136, 170, 340, and 680. You can verify this from the prime factorization 2³ × 5 × 17: add 1 to each exponent and multiply, giving 4 × 2 × 2 = 16.
